Output 64ec68b1f82effc7055eb8be010b8075e18dd567d0c6eeef14c8baba77054869:22

value
48249672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ac89f5db78896d47394b6941398a69d02058e87c OP_EQUAL
address
MPdTj5cJruwsHE9Sup2vSHUVjKTmn7j1dH
transaction
64ec68b1f82effc7055eb8be010b8075e18dd567d0c6eeef14c8baba77054869
spent
true